Biden, Klobuchar hit Bloomberg's record ahead of Nevada debate [View all]
Former Vice President Joe Biden and Minnesota Sen. Amy Klobuchar took aim Sunday at former New York City Mayor Michael Bloomberg ahead of this weeks Democratic presidential debate.
Bloomberg hasnt yet qualified for Wednesdays NBC News and MSNBC debate in Las Vegas, but has through Tuesday to meet the partys criteria.
With that potential clash looming, both Biden and Klobuchar criticized Bloomberg in interviews with Meet the Press at a time when the former mayor faces increased scrutiny over past comments about race, policing and women at his eponymous company.
$60 billion can buy you a lot of advertising, but it can't erase your record. There's a lot to talk about with Michael Bloomberg, Biden said, approximating Bloombergs net worth.
You take a look at the stop-and-frisk proposals. You take a look at his ideas on redlining he's talking about. You take a look at what he's done relative to the African American community. I'm anxious to debate Michael on the issues relating to, you know, what we're going to face in Super Tuesday.
It's going to be awful hard to go out and win those the base support of the Democratic party, the African Americans, Latinos and working class white folks, and put that coalition together. That's how you win an election. You put that coalition together, he added.
